Econo Lodge Near Gilroy Premium Outlets
Econo Lodge is a Econo Lodge hotel in Gilroy , California. Based upon the quantity and quality of amenities offered to hotel guests, we rate it as a 2-star hotel. It is located at 360 Leavesley Road.
Compare Prices at TheRealPlaces